Abstract

An anti-entrapment system for preventing an object from being entrapped by a translating device such as a vehicle window includes a capacitance sensor and a controller. The sensor has a jacket with a cavity, a dielectric element within the cavity, and first and second electrical conductors. The conductors are within the cavity on opposite sides of the dielectric element such that the conductors are separated from one another by a separation distance. The capacitance of the sensor changes in response to an electrically conductive object moving in proximity to at least one of the conductors. The controller is configured to control a translating device as a function of the capacitance of the sensor. The jacket is attachable to a seal configured to receive the translating device.
